The honest answer to \"is it self-custody or custodial?\" is that it sits deliberately in the middle — a two-of-two design where the user is always one of the two required signers.\u003C\u002Fp> \u003Ch2>Short answer: where dual-custody sits on the custody spectrum\u003C\u002Fh2> \u003Cp>Custody is not a binary switch; it is a spectrum defined by one question — who must sign for funds to move. At one end, a custodial service signs entirely for you. At the other, pure self-custody means you alone sign with a single key derived from your seed phrase. Dual-custody lands between them with a specific, checkable property: \u003Cstrong>two separate keys must both sign, and one of them is always yours\u003C\u002Fstrong>.\u003C\u002Fp> \u003Cp>That single property is what makes the category easy to mislabel. People call it \"custodial\" because a company is involved, or \"self-custody\" because they hold a key — but neither label is precise. The accurate description is a two-key requirement that is always on, where you can never be cut out of your own transactions and the provider can never act alone. If you want the broader map first, our explainer on \u003Ca href=\"\u002Fblog\u002Fcustodial-vs-non-custodial-wallet\">custodial versus non-custodial wallets\u003C\u002Fa> lays out the two ends this article slots between.\u003C\u002Fp> \u003Ch2>Custodial vs self-custody: the baseline\u003C\u002Fh2> \u003Cp>To place dual-custody, you need the two baselines clearly drawn, because dual-custody is defined by how it differs from each.\u003C\u002Fp> \u003Cp>\u003Cstrong>Custodial.\u003C\u002Fstrong> A custodial service holds the private keys that control your crypto. Your balance is effectively an entry in the company's database — a claim against the provider rather than direct ownership. You log in with email and password, the provider signs on your behalf, and it can freeze your account, impose withdrawal limits, or be compromised while your assets sit on its books. This is the meaning of \"not your keys, not your coins\": you hold an IOU, not the asset.\u003C\u002Fp> \u003Cp>\u003Cstrong>Self-custody.\u003C\u002Fstrong> A non-custodial wallet hands you the keys directly. Creating one generates a \u003Cstrong>seed phrase\u003C\u002Fstrong> that derives every private key, and whoever holds that phrase controls the funds — no one else, including the wallet maker, can access or restore it. No company can freeze your balance or lock you out, but there is no password reset either: lose the phrase and the funds are gone permanently. The defining trait of self-custody is sole authority: one party — you — signs, and one secret carries everything.\u003C\u002Fp> \u003Cp>Hold these two in mind, because dual-custody borrows the user's control from self-custody while removing its single-point-of-failure fragility, without ever crossing into a custodian holding your funds.\u003C\u002Fp> \u003Ch2>What dual-custody is (user key + provider key, always on)\u003C\u002Fh2> \u003Cp>Dual-custody splits signing authority across two distinct keys: one generated and held by you, and one held by the provider. A transaction is only valid when \u003Cstrong>both\u003C\u002Fstrong> keys sign it. This is a two-of-two arrangement — both required signers must participate, every time, with no quorum substitutions.\u003C\u002Fp> \u003Cp>The phrase that matters most here is \u003Cstrong>always on\u003C\u002Fstrong>. In a genuine dual-custody design the two-key requirement is not a setting, a tier, or an add-on you enable for extra security. It is how the wallet works at every moment, for every transaction. There is no mode in which it collapses to a single key, and there is no toggle to turn the second key off. Describing it as a feature you switch on would be a category error — the entire point is that the second signer is structurally permanent.\u003C\u002Fp> \u003Cp>Two consequences follow directly, and they are what make the model honest:\u003C\u002Fp> \u003Cul> \u003Cli>\u003Cstrong>The provider cannot act alone.\u003C\u002Fstrong> Holding only one of two required keys, the provider can never move your assets by itself, however it is pressured. That is precisely why it is not custodial.\u003C\u002Fli> \u003Cli>\u003Cstrong>You cannot be cut out.\u003C\u002Fstrong> Because your key is always one of the two required signers, no transaction can happen without you. You are not a passenger; you are a permanent co-signer.\u003C\u002Fli> \u003C\u002Ful> \u003Cp>The trade is explicit: you give up being the \u003Cem>sole\u003C\u002Fem> signer in exchange for a second factor that resists a single fragile secret. There is a counterparty in every transaction — that is the cost. What you gain is that losing or exposing one key alone does not hand an attacker your funds.\u003C\u002Fp> \u003Ch2>Dual-custody vs multisig \u002F 2-of-3\u003C\u002Fh2> \u003Cp>Dual-custody is a form of multi-signature in the broad technical sense — more than one key is required — but conflating it with the multisig wallets most people mean creates confusion, so it is worth separating cleanly.\u003C\u002Fp> \u003Cp>Classic \u003Cstrong>multisig\u003C\u002Fstrong> is something a user configures. You choose a policy such as 2-of-3 (any two of three keys can sign) or 3-of-5, you decide who or what holds each key, and you can change the policy later. It is flexible, opt-in, and self-directed — the entire setup is yours to design, and you can hold every key yourself if you want, which keeps it firmly in self-custody.\u003C\u002Fp> \u003Cp>Always-on dual-custody differs on three axes:\u003C\u002Fp> \u003Ctable> \u003Cthead> \u003Ctr>\u003Cth>Property\u003C\u002Fth>\u003Cth>Optional multisig (e.g. 2-of-3)\u003C\u002Fth>\u003Cth>Always-on dual-custody (2-of-2)\u003C\u002Fth>\u003C\u002Ftr> \u003C\u002Fthead> \u003Ctbody> \u003Ctr>\u003Ctd>Is it optional?\u003C\u002Ftd>\u003Ctd>Yes — you choose to set it up\u003C\u002Ftd>\u003Ctd>No — it is fixed and always on\u003C\u002Ftd>\u003C\u002Ftr> \u003Ctr>\u003Ctd>Signing policy\u003C\u002Ftd>\u003Ctd>Flexible quorum (2-of-3, 3-of-5, etc.)\u003C\u002Ftd>\u003Ctd>Fixed two-of-two\u003C\u002Ftd>\u003C\u002Ftr> \u003Ctr>\u003Ctd>Who holds the keys\u003C\u002Ftd>\u003Ctd>Whoever you assign; can be all you\u003C\u002Ftd>\u003Ctd>One key you, one key the provider — always\u003C\u002Ftd>\u003C\u002Ftr> \u003Ctr>\u003Ctd>Can it collapse to one signer?\u003C\u002Ftd>\u003Ctd>You can design it to, or hold a quorum yourself\u003C\u002Ftd>\u003Ctd>No — both required keys must sign every time\u003C\u002Ftd>\u003C\u002Ftr> \u003Ctr>\u003Ctd>Where it sits on custody\u003C\u002Ftd>\u003Ctd>Self-custody if you hold the quorum\u003C\u002Ftd>\u003Ctd>The honest middle — neither party signs alone\u003C\u002Ftd>\u003C\u002Ftr> \u003C\u002Ftbody> \u003C\u002Ftable> \u003Cp>The cleanest way to say it: 2-of-3 multisig is a flexible policy \u003Cem>you\u003C\u002Fem> opt into and could run entirely yourself; always-on dual-custody is a fixed two-of-two split between you and one specific provider that you cannot turn off. A 2-of-3 setup can tolerate losing one key and still sign with the remaining two; a strict two-of-two cannot, which is the deliberate trade dual-custody makes in exchange for guaranteeing that neither party is ever the sole authority.\u003C\u002Fp> \u003Ch2>Is it self-custody or custodial? (the honest middle)\u003C\u002Fh2> \u003Cp>This is the question the whole category gets asked, and the honest answer refuses both labels.\u003C\u002Fp> \u003Cp>It is \u003Cstrong>not custodial\u003C\u002Fstrong>, by the strict definition: a custodian can move your funds on its own, and a dual-custody provider holding one of two required keys cannot. It can never sign alone, freeze-and-seize unilaterally, or hand your assets to anyone, because it is mathematically short one signature every time.\u003C\u002Fp> \u003Cp>It is also \u003Cstrong>not pure self-custody\u003C\u002Fstrong>, by the strict definition: self-custody means sole authority, and in dual-custody you are not the only signer. A counterparty participates in every transaction. Calling it \"self-custody\" full stop would paper over that a second party is always involved.\u003C\u002Fp> \u003Cp>So the precise framing is a deliberate middle position: \u003Cstrong>you can never be excluded, and the provider can never act alone\u003C\u002Fstrong>. Compared with a custodian you gain veto power over every transaction and the guarantee that no single entity controls your funds. Compared with single-key self-custody you give up being the sole signer and accept a counterparty, in exchange for removing the all-or-nothing fragility of one lone seed phrase. Whether that trade fits you depends on which risk you would rather carry — the same lens our guide to \u003Ca href=\"\u002Fblog\u002Fcustodial-vs-non-custodial-wallet\">custodial versus non-custodial wallets\u003C\u002Fa> applies to the two ends. The mark of an honest product is that it states this middle position plainly rather than borrowing the more flattering label.\u003C\u002Fp> \u003Cp>One clarification keeps the analysis clean: custody is about \u003Cem>who must sign for funds to move\u003C\u002Fem>, and nothing else. It is independent of how fees are paid, how recovery is handled, or which chains are supported. Mixing those in is the most common way custody language gets muddied.\u003C\u002Fp> \u003Ch2>Does WATS use dual custody?
